The retina is essential for vision. It is composed of 10 distinct layers and contains specialized photoreceptor cells, rods, and cones that are responsible for converting photons of light into electrical signals through a process called phototransduction.1 These electrical signals are transmitted to the brain via the optic nerve where they are interpreted as a visual picture.1

Neovascular age-related macular degeneration (nAMD) requires frequent monitoring to identify recurrent exudation and guide treatment with anti-vascular endothelial growth factor (VEGF) therapy.1 Clinic-based optical coherence tomography (OCT) plays a central role in management but provides only intermittent assessments of a disease that changes over time. Home-use OCT technologies have recently been developed as a possible solution, allowing patients to perform self-imaging with remote clinician review and artificial intelligence (AI)-assisted analysis. This rapid review summarizes current evidence on home-use OCT for nAMD, including feasibility, diagnostic performance, clinical usefulness, and challenges related to implementation. Amblyopia is the most common cause of vision loss in children. A meta-analysis performed by Hu et al. 2022 estimated the global prevalence of amblyopia to be 1.36%.1 Amblyopia is defined as a reduction in best-corrected visual acuity (BCVA) of one or both eyes caused by abnormal neurologic development in the critical period of visual development. Amblyopia may result from unequal refractive error, strabismus or ocular pathology.2 Despite treatment of these inciting factors, suppression of one eye remains, resulting in unequal vision. Glaucoma is a degenerative ocular condition characterized by irreversible vision loss from damage to the optic nerve. This is usually secondary to increased aqueous production or impaired aqueous outflow, resulting in increased intraocular pressure (IOP). Aqueous outflow is managed by the trabecular meshwork and Schlemm’s canal, although secondary pathways may also be involved.1 Injury to the nerve is permanent, and interventions are primarily aimed at slowing the rate of progression. Keratoconus is a progressive condition in which the cornea gradually thins and bulges outward, causing it to become steep and irregular. This leads to irregular astigmatism and worsening vision, most often beginning in adolescence or early adulthood.1 The management of keratoconus has evolved significantly over the past two decades, with novel therapeutic approaches emerging across three critical domains: halting disease progression, improving visual function, and providing surgical alternatives when conservative measures fail. This review examines the latest advances in keratoconus treatment, focusing on innovative approaches that are reshaping clinical practice.

Purpose: Heterozygous pathogenic variants in AXIN2 (HGNC 904) cause oligodontia-colorectal cancer syndrome (ODCRCS). We identified five individuals with de novo, heterozygous variants (NM_004655.4:c.196G>A p.(Glu66Lys), c.197A>G p.(Glu66Gly), and c.199G>A p.(Gly67Arg)) in AXIN2. Common phenotypes among these individuals included ectodermal dysplasia, global developmental delay, microcephaly, and limb, ophthalmologic, and genitourinary abnormalities.
Methods: Structural modeling was performed to predict the impact of these variants on AXIN2. A prime editing N1 screen of mouse embryos was performed to test whether the p.Glu66Lys variant produces a phenotype. Drosophila models were used to test the effect of this variant on Wnt signaling.

Retinal organoids represent a promising regenerative strategy for restoring vision in retinal degenerative diseases, but the capacity of host cone bipolar cells in the primate macula to rewire with transplanted photoreceptors has not been established. In this study, we transplanted genome-edited ISL1-/- human retinal organoids lacking ON-bipolar cells into an acute laser-induced macular photoreceptor ablation non-human primate model. Using immunohistochemistry, ultrastructural imaging, and focal macular electroretinography, we demonstrate that host rod and cone bipolar cells actively extend dendrites toward grafted photoreceptors and form synaptic contacts, with evidence of functional signal transmission in a subset of transplanted eyes. Background: Leprosy remains a significant public health concern in endemic regions such as Indonesia. Children are particularly vulnerable due to their naive immunity and close familial contacts. This study aims to report cases of pediatric leprosy in Lembata, Indonesia, focusing on clinical characteristics and associated risk factors.
Case Illustration: A case series of eight pediatric patients (<15 >years) diagnosed with leprosy was conducted during a community-based screening program in Lembata, Indonesia, in 2022. The 2025 Cure Ocular Melanoma (CURE OM) Global Science Meeting took place in Amsterdam, The Netherlands on October 25th, 2025. Several promising drug candidates are in development; however, there is still an urgent need for better prevention, detection, and treatment of uveal melanoma. The purpose of this meeting was to promote international collaboration and idea exchange between scientists, industry, and patient advocates.

Visual impairment affects over 250 million people globally and carries a significant psychosocial and economic burden. In recent years, rapid advancements in biomedical engineering and regenerative medicine have driven the development of innovative therapies aimed at restoring visual function. Here, we first provide an overview of the visual pathway, imaging modalities, and the psychosocial and economic burden of vision loss. Then we review four vision restoration approaches: gene and stem cell therapies, optogenetics, retinal prosthetic devices, and visual pathway electrical stimulation.
